SELF-ASSEMBLING NANOPARTICLES COMPOSED OF TRANSMEMBRANE PEPTIDES AND THEIR APPLICATION FOR SPECIFIC INTRA-TUMOR DELIVERY OF ANTI-CANCER DRUGS

摘要
The invention provides a method of handling a hydrophobic agent, which method comprises (a) combining in an aqueous solution (i) a hydrophobic agent and (ii) an isolated peptide that is a structural analog of a transmembrane domain of an integral membrane protein, wherein one terminus of the peptide has one or more negatively charged residues, and (b) allowing the peptide to self-assemble into nanoparticles, wherein the nanoparticles comprise the hydrophobic agent.
